We’re excited to welcome two of our patrons to The Gallery on Thursday 7th May for a special fund-raising event at Paradiso—a lively conversation between historian Ian Mortimer and diaspora performance-maker Patrice Naiambana . Generously giving their time, together they will explore Shakespeare across time, culture and lived experience. Ian Mortimer will look at Shakespeare through the social and cultural world of early modern England, revealing the context that shaped the plays. In response, Patrice Naiambana will reflect and perform, engaging with Shakespeare as an African artist who works internationally and reimagines the canon through diaspora perspectives, embodied practice, and cross-cultural storytelling. Together, they consider how Shakespeare “travels”—how meaning changes between home and abroad, and how history, identity, and performance continuously reshape his work for new audiences. A rich conversation for anyone interested in Shakespeare not as a fixed monument, but as a living, global experience. Tickets are priced at £12 each + booking fee.
